Financial Realities of Developing a Tennis Star
Okay, let's break down the financial realities of developing a tennis star, because it's a pretty intense game, even before you hit the pro circuit. When we’re talking about Aryna Sabalenka's parents' wealth, it’s essential to consider the sheer cost involved in raising a tennis champion. From the tender age of, say, 6 or 7, when talents like Aryna start showing serious promise, the expenses begin to mount. We're talking about more than just occasional lessons. It involves:
- Intensive Coaching: Hiring qualified coaches who can hone technique, strategy, and mental toughness is a significant ongoing expense. These coaches often come with their own fees, travel costs, and sometimes even a percentage of future winnings.
- Equipment: Tennis requires specialized gear – rackets, strings, shoes, apparel. While these might seem like small costs individually, over years of training and competition, they add up considerably. Rackets need frequent restringing, and shoes wear out rapidly with intense court time.
- Court Access: Securing consistent and quality court time, whether at a local club or a dedicated academy, can be expensive, especially in high-demand areas.
- Tournament Fees and Travel: This is where the budget really balloons. Junior and later professional tournaments have entry fees. Then, you have the travel costs: flights, hotels, meals, and often the need for a parent or coach to accompany the player. Imagine traveling across continents multiple times a year for tournaments – the expenses are astronomical!
- Physical Conditioning and Health: Beyond the on-court training, athletes need strength and conditioning coaches, physiotherapy, and sometimes sports psychologists. Keeping an athlete injury-free and performing at peak physical condition requires continuous investment.
